Look, this request was brought to me by several of the Discord moderators, with the argument that the Off-Topic area was creating a problem for administration, because it creates a bit of a "gray area" where bad behaviours tend to emerge, and it's much more challenging (and time consuming) to manage, with little added value to the Discord server as a whole.

The last I looked at the off-topic content, a substantial amount of it was pretty snarky and negative about the game, or the moderators, or developers. Which begs the question about how that helps "promote" the game? If anything, it seems like the opposite?

It's exactly the argument that "#off-topic was FOR off-topic discussions" that's the problem, because that brings with it a perception of "anything goes" for some people, not just discussions of.. the weather. We don't really want to be hosting discussions of intensely divisive topics. It doesn't relate to VO, it goes downhill quickly, and it burns up moderator time/energy.

We dealt with that same subject in the giant "Toxicity" discussion from earlier this year, which is why we're working on moving non-gameplay discussion off of 100.

We want to be supportive of the community, and let people interact; but if it creates more overhead for the volunteer administrators and actually degrades the the way the community would be viewed by someone new discovering it (say, the gaming press, or a new user), then.. why do we want that, exactly?

There's just a cost-benefit analysis to anything we add. If "Off-Topic" occupies 60% of Administrator time and is only valuable to 2% of the users, the cost-benefit isn't that worthwhile.

I guess I'd rather have administrators use that time to do something to make the game less monotonous, like, I dunno, planning Events or something. That seems like it would improve the game for all, instead of just a small cross-section of people who want to post snarky meme images.
